Different types of solar panels are offered, monocrystalline solar panels are frequently related to as the most reliable option. These panels are made from a single crystal framework, usually silicon, which enables them to transform sunlight into power extra properly than various other types. The efficiency rates for monocrystalline panels can vary from 15% to over 22%, making them a preferred choice for business and domestic installments where space is restricted.

Thin-film solar panels stand for a light-weight and versatile alternative in the solar energy landscape. These panels are created by transferring one or even more thin layers of photovoltaic material onto a substrate, which can include glass, plastic, or metal. This manufacturing process enables greater adaptability in style and applications compared to typical crystalline photovoltaic panels.
Thin-film innovation normally features lower performance prices, yet it makes up for this with minimized production costs and enhanced efficiency in low-light conditions. Their lightweight nature makes them suitable for installation on diverse surface areas, including bent frameworks and cars. Additionally, these panels can be incorporated into building products, providing visual advantages together with energy generation.

Concentrated Photovoltaic (CPV) Equipments
Concentrated Photovoltaic (CPV) systems represent a sophisticated solar modern technology that utilizes lenses or mirrors to focus sunlight onto high-efficiency solar cells. This ingenious technique permits for the collection of substantially more solar energy than conventional solar systems. By focusing sunshine, CPV systems can attain greater efficiencies, frequently surpassing 40%, making them especially appropriate for locations with high direct sunshine.Furthermore, CPV systems typically call for much less land location contrasted to conventional photovoltaic panels, as they produce even more power from a smaller sized impact. These systems commonly integrate tracking devices that adjust the position of the lenses or mirrors to follow the sun's movement, making the most of energy capture throughout the day. CPV innovation is ideal about his fit for specific geographical areas, where straight sunlight is abundant, restricting its applicability in areas with regular cloud cover - Solar Company. Generally, CPV systems present a promising alternative for improving solar energy production in ideal environments
Contrast of Solar Panel Performance and Cost
Different solar panel innovations exist, their efficiency and expense can substantially vary, affecting consumer selections and market characteristics. One of the most common kinds-- monocrystalline, thin-film, and polycrystalline-- show unique characteristics in efficiency and pricing. Monocrystalline panels have a tendency to supply the greatest performance rates, typically going beyond 20%, yet they normally include a higher price tag. In comparison, polycrystalline panels are typically extra budget friendly, with efficiencies around 15-20%, making them a preferred choice for budget-conscious consumers. Thin-film modern technologies, while less effective at about 10-12%, offer adaptability and reduced installation costs, attracting specific applications.Eventually, choosing the right solar panel entails weighing the balance between performance and cost. Customers should consider their energy needs, budget plan restraints, and lasting savings potential, as these aspects will check out this site certainly determine the most effective choice for their solar power system.

How Long Do Solar Panels Usually Last Prior To Requiring Substitute?
Solar panels typically last between 25 to thirty years before requiring substitute. Their longevity depends on various elements, including quality, installation, and regional ecological problems, which can influence their efficiency and long life over time.
Can Solar Panels Work in Cloudy or Rainy Issues?
Solar panels can certainly function in rainy or cloudy problems, albeit at lowered effectiveness. They still record diffuse sunshine, permitting energy generation, though energy outcome might be significantly less than on sunny days.What Upkeep Is Required for Solar Panels?
